It's equipped with 4200Pa of suction power, which is strong enough to lift dirt, pet hair, and crumbs off both carpet and hard floors. But as we mentioned, it's not just a vacuum. It has a built-in mop with a 350ml water tank that you can use on hardwood or tile. While the mopping system isn't as aggressive as a dedicated mop, it's more than enough to keep dust and light grime under control on a day-to-day basis.
It uses PreciSense LiDAR navigation to map out your house accurately so it can start getting down to the nitty gritty when it comes to cleaning.. You can set cleaning schedules, no-go zones, and custom room maps through the Roborock app, so you can control when and where the robot vacuum cleans.

The Beats Studio Pro are premium over-ear headphones that bring serious upgrades to the iconic Beats design. Think of these as the grown-up, more refined cousin of the Beats Solo series. They're still stylish, still punchy, but with significantly better sound quality and comfort. Here are some key features of the Beats Studio Pro: Macy Meyer/CNET Active Noise Cancellation and Transparency Mode : Two core features that let you tune out the world or stay aware, depending on your mood. Why I'm obsessed with my Beats There are plenty of great headphones out there. So what sets these apart for me? First and foremost, I love the comfort. I've worn lots of over-ear headphones that start to ache or feel heavy after an hour or so. I also have several ear piercings -- five in my left ear and three in my right -- and that means many over-ear headphones push the earring into my skin, digging in until it's quite painful. Not these. The earcups are plush, the clamping force is just right, and the memory foam actually makes a difference. I can wear them for hours without fatigue, which is saying something when you log four to five hours a day in them. The sound quality is also great. Beats used to have a reputation for overly bass-heavy tuning, but the Studio Pro strikes a beautiful balance. There's still that satisfying low-end thump when I'm listening to pop, hip hop or K-pop, but it doesn't overpower the vocals or mids. Whether I'm streaming Hozier for the umpteenth hour, catching up on podcasts or listening to a new audiobook, everything sounds great. Finally, the ANC and Transparency Mode are shockingly good. I've used my Beats in loud coffeeshops, on airplanes and while vacuuming, and they efficiently block out noise like a champ. But when I need to hear what's going on (like when I run into one of my neighbors while I'm walking my dog), a quick button press switches me into Transparency Mode, and I can hear them clearly.
